Comic sheets can be a great way to get a quick dose of entertainment. They are easy to pick up and read in a short time. Graphic novels require more of a time investment. They are bound like a book and often have a higher production value. The art in graphic novels may be more detailed and the story - telling more intricate as it has more space to develop compared to a simple comic sheet.
Comic sheets are typically more focused on short - form storytelling. They might be used to convey a quick joke or a brief adventure. Graphic novels are designed to be read as a whole work. They can cover deep themes and have more developed characters. For example, a comic sheet might show a superhero's quick battle, while a graphic novel could explore the superhero's origin, his internal struggles, and his relationships over the course of the entire story.

For both, study the works of other artists. Look at how they use panels, dialogue, and art styles. When it comes to comic sheets, you can start by making short, simple stories. Maybe base it on a daily event or a funny idea. For graphic novels, develop your characters fully. Think about their backstories, goals, and personalities. You also need to consider the pacing of the story. Since it's longer, you have to build up tension and release it at the right moments. Use different panel sizes and layouts to create visual interest.
